It's very simple how it would be handled:

(1) very large organizations with retail over a wide area as a core business focus would handle relations with taxing jurisdictions directly as a central function.

(2) medium scale organizations would outsource tax compliance to specialized vendors that would handle it.

(3) very small organizations would either do the same as medium orgs (assuming vendors handle them) or just not sell into many jurisdictions.
